What should I pack when moving to Peru?

Answer this Question

We asked people living in Peru to list three things they wish they had brought and three they wish they had left behind. They responded...

"When moving to Peru, it is important to pack items that will help you adjust to the climate and culture. Pack clothing that is appropriate for the warm climate, such as light, breathable fabrics. Bring a few items of warmer clothing for the cooler evenings. Make sure to bring comfortable shoes for walking and exploring. Pack any necessary medications and toiletries. Bring a few items that will help you feel at home, such as photos, books, and music. Don't forget to bring a valid passport and any other important documents," remarked another expat who made the move to Peru.
